Released in 2010 as the sequel to the 1987 classic, Wall Street: Money Never Sleeps follows an aged Gordon Gekko (Michael Douglas) as he emerges from a long prison sentence for insider trading. Finding himself an outsider in a world he once dominated, Gekko attempts to rebuild his empire while repairing his relationship with his estranged daughter, Winnie (Carey Mulligan).
